Signs You Should Not Wait Another Season
Some windows can last through one more season, but others are clearly on borrowed time.
Watch for recurring condensation between panes, cracked seals, warped frames, or hardware that no longer latches securely. Those are not cosmetic issues. They affect performance, water resistance, and in some cases the window's ability to stand up to wind pressure.
Storm prep also changes the math. If you are still using old single-pane units or brittle frames, the question is not just comfort. It is whether the house is ready for wind-borne debris and sudden pressure changes.
If the house is older, do not assume the original windows are still enough. Local code, exposure, and age all matter.

Balancing Impact, Efficiency, And Cost
The right time to replace windows is also the right time to choose the right window. In Florida, that usually means balancing storm protection, heat control, and budget, not chasing one feature in isolation.
A common comparison is double pane vs impact glass Florida homes depend on. Double-pane glass can improve comfort, while impact glass is built for storm resistance and debris impact.
Energy performance matters too. Energy-efficient windows for Central Florida homes often need the right mix of Low-E coatings, U-factor, and SHGC values so the glass blocks heat without making the home dark or stuffy.
For many homes, frame material is about long-term behavior, not appearance alone. Some products hold up better in moisture and salt exposure, while others are stiffer or slimmer.
